Ardagh, Limerick
Opened in Spring 1994, this course is located near the village of Adagh, famed as the finding place of Ireland's National Treasure, the Ardagh Chalice. The course is set in 150 acres of unspoilt rolling countryside. This 18 hole championship course is built to the highest standards on freedraining soil, making it playable all year round. Foynes, Limerick
Located on the scenic Shannon Estuary coast road, this fine pay-as-you-play nine hole course represents great value for modest green fees. The course represents great value for modest green fees. The course is laid out on elevated terrain overlooking the magnificent Shannon Estuary, providing the golfer with a panoramic view of this beautiful expanse of waterway. Ballyclough, Limerick, Limerick
This is the oldest course in Limerick, having been founded by the Scottish Black Watch Regiment who introduced the local gentry to the game in 1891. The very mature course features tree-lined fairways leading to excellent greens. The third and tenth par fours are a particular challenge.

Castletroy, Limerick
This is a mature parkland course, although the club house is a recent construction. The seasoned golfer will find the bunkers protecting the green on the eighteenth a challenge and the up-hill twelfth; a par four, which doglegs right onto a plateau-fairway ending with a sloping green, a test of putting skill.
